Ingredients for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ato

Gather these items:

  • 2 medium sweet potatoes, peeled and cubed
  • 2 tbsp extra virgin olive oil
  • 4 cups fresh spinach
  • 1 small red onion, thinly sliced
  • ½ cup crumbled feta cheese
  • ½ cup toasted pecans
  • Juice of 1 lemon
  • 1 tbsp honey or maple syrup
  • Salt and pepper to taste

How to Make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ato Step-by-Step

  1. Step 1: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C).
  2. Step 2: Peel and chop the sweet potatoes into 1-inch cubes. Toss them in olive oil, salt, and pepper.
  3. Step 3: Spread sweet potatoes evenly on a baking sheet and roast for 25-30 minutes, flipping halfway through.
  4. Step 4: While the sweet potatoes roast, prepare the salad base by adding spinach, red onion, toasted pecans, and feta to a large bowl.
  5. Step 5: For the dressing, whisk together olive oil, lemon juice, honey (or maple syrup), salt, and pepper in a small bowl.
  6. Step 6: Once sweet potatoes are roasted and slightly cooled, add them to the salad bowl and drizzle with dressing.
  7. Step 7: Toss gently to combine and serve immediately.

Pro Tips for the Perfect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ato

Keep these in mind:

  • Ensure sweet potatoes are cut evenly for uniform cooking.
  • Using fresh herbs can elevate the flavor of your salad.
  • Try adding other vegetables like bell peppers or zucchini for a flavorsome roasted sweet potato dish.
  • Don’t skip the flipping step while roasting; it helps achieve that crispy roasted sweet potato texture.

How to Store and Reheat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ato

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. To reheat, simply pop it in the microwave or enjoy it cold. This salad is great for meal prep, making it a perfect choice for busy weeks.

Frequently Asked Questions About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ato

What’s the secret to perfect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ato?

The secret lies in roasting at the right temperature. This ensures the sweet potatoes caramelize, giving you that perfect balance of sweetness and crispiness.

Can I make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ato ahead of time?

Yes, you can prepare the sweet potatoes and dressing ahead of time. Just combine them right before serving for the best flavor.

How do I avoid common mistakes with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ato?

Avoid overcrowding the baking sheet. Give the potatoes space to roast properly; otherwise, they can steam instead of becoming crispy.

Variations of Irresistible Roasted Sweet Potato You Can Try

For a twist, try adding black beans for extra protein or avocado for creaminess. Use different nuts like walnuts or almonds for a unique flavor. You can also experiment with spices like cumin or paprika for a kick, making it a vegan roasted sweet potato recipe that everyone will love!
